THE DARK SIDEOF THE LIGHT by Hilary Stanley
“Beware the Dark Side,Luke,” warns Obi Wan in Star Wars.
But what if he had said: 'Be aware of the Dark Side, Luke'?
‘Beware’ implies something is dangerous, keep away or guard against it, but ‘be aware’ means simply to know, be conscious of, without the warning perhaps? Shouldn't we be aware of our own 'darker side', the darker side of Life, those aspects of ourselves, society, politics, or just life, that we don't like to acknowledge or look too closely at? Or are we still afraid of the dark?
Within the Dark, Light shines the brightest. The Light of Illumination? Enlightenment? What is it we are looking for? I was climbing up a mountain side towards a cave high in the cliff face, it was getting dark and I felt the need for some shelter. I was aware of aching limbs and weariness as I reached the mouth of the cave on a wide ledge. It was pitch black inside yet I felt nothing but relief at having reached it. I sat looking out over a bleak landscape as dark clouds gathered and blocked out the glow of the setting sun, shadows united to become one darkness; Night.
Movement behind me and my spirits lifted, bringing the feeling of a happy reunion with an old friend, a very old friend, an inky blue/black dragon who flies unseen against the night sky. The ground vibrated with his footsteps and the sound of his breath echoed around the walls of the cave. I felt his warmth wrap around me as his dear face came alongside my own and I reached out to touch the smoother scales of his chest. “Shall we fly tonight?” I asked.. “Maybe later,” he replied,,“First we will listen

to the calm stillness of the night, as the darkness spreads and blocks out all illusions we will listen harder, sense and feel more.” We sat in silence for a while allowing my senses to adjust and sharpen, becoming aware of the slightest movement, change in the air, feeling the temperature drop degree by degree; so much that I would not normally notice. Then we talked of Dark Matter that the scientists are so desperate to quantify. He told me that it is the stuff of all other realms and dimensions that exist outside our understanding and that we should simply accept it is there, without having to take it apart and examine it. “Aaaah, tell that to the scientists!” “They will never find t he Truth of what Dark Matter is ”,he said,“for it is not measurable in terms of molecules and atoms,it is the energy of existence.” Yes, we flew that night and my perceptions of life changed. I know that when we give up any fear of ‘the dark’,the ‘dark side’, or ‘dark energies ’and look with discernment and all our senses alert at whatever exists, in the light and in the dark, we will find so much more than we could ever dream of!
